Visual atlas describing general concepts and details of the main diseases affecting the urinary tract of dogs and cats. This atlas is a tool to facilitate communication between the veterinary practitioner and pet owners.

This book aims to introduce veterinary surgeons to a new concept of pain for a better understanding of what pain is and how it occurs. By describing pain pathways and their regulation, as well as the sophisticated therapeutic systems that are currently being developed, this book shows its readers how to interpret pain, and how identify it as a pathology in itself and treat it as such.

This is a pioneering book in veterinary medicine. The reader will be ableto visualise what really is happening in a diseased heart. Through threedimensional representation and augmented reality, every disorder can be seen, almost touching the 3D model above the book. In addition, the changes in blood flow produced by the pathologies can be visualised, bringing the reader even closer to the pathophysiological reality. The text addresses the major points of pathophysiology and diagnostic keys for the most common diseases, and the illustrations and pictures are a bridge between the 3D models and the text. Thus, the book succeeds in joining diagnosis, and particularly a test such as echocardiography, with the understanding of the pathophysiology.
